I can confidently say that 'Captain Underpants and the Invasion of the Incredibly Naughty Cafeteria Ladies from Outer Space' (Book 3) does indeed have a sequel. The series continues with 'Captain Underpants and the Perilous Plot of Professor Poopypants' (Book 4), which is just as hilarious and action-packed as the previous installments. Dav Pilkey keeps the momentum going with his signature blend of absurd humor, quirky illustrations, and epic battles between George, Harold, and their ridiculous villains.
What makes the series so special is how it balances silly antics with genuine heart. Book 3 ends with a classic cliffhanger, and Book 4 picks up right where it left off, introducing even more outrageous characters like Professor Poopypants, who forces everyone to change their names to something absurd. If you loved the pranks, flip-o-Ramas, and general chaos of Book 3, you’ll definitely enjoy the next adventure. The series actually goes all the way to Book 12, so there’s plenty more underwear-themed heroism to explore.

The brain behind 'Captain Underpants and the Attack of the Talking Toilets' is Dav Pilkey. He's the genius who crafted this hilarious and wildly imaginative series that kids absolutely adore. Pilkey didn't just write the books; he illustrated them too, bringing to life the absurd adventures of George, Harold, and their underwear-clad superhero. His style is quirky, full of comic strips and flip-o-Rama animations that make reading interactive. What's cool is how Pilkey's own childhood struggles with ADHD and dyslexia inspired him to create stories that resonate with kids who find traditional books challenging. His work proves that creativity thrives outside conventional norms.
